PM SHRI SCHOOL



PM SHRI School is a centrally sponsored scheme by the Government of India. This initiative is intended to develop more than 14500 PM SHRI Schools managed by Central Government/State/UT Government/local bodies including KVS and NVS in which every student feels welcomed and cared for, where a safe and stimulating learning environment exists, where a wide range of learning experiences are offered, and where good physical infrastructure and appropriate resources conducive to learning are available to all students.

It will nurture students in a way that they become engaged, productive, and contributing citizens for building an equitable, inclusive, and plural society as envisaged by the National Education Policy 2020.

SUGGESTIVE STEPS FOR PMSHRI SCHOOL

The Below-mentioned activities are only suggestive in nature


Pillar 1 : CURRICULUM , PEDAGOGY AND ASSESSMENT


A. SUPPORT AT BALVATIKA

1. Introduction of I year of Balvatika in existing primary schools would be given priority.

2. Requirement of additional Classrooms (ACR), Toilets, Drinking water facility etc. 


FINANCIAL NORMS

  • Manpower deployment and other teaching learning aids/ materials - ₹. 2.0 Lakh ( Recurring )
  • Additional Support - ₹ 1.5 Lakh ( Recurring )
  • Teaching Learning Materials, indigenous toys and games, play based activities - ₹ 500 per student per annum ( Recurring )
  • Bala Features, Child friendly furniture, outdoor play materials etc. - ₹ 3 Lakh ( Non - Recurring )


B. Teaching Learning Materials for implementation of Innovative pedagogies

 ( For all students from Class I to V )

1. Use visuals in the classroom via infographics that use large images

2. Availability of building block play areas.

3.Books may be made available in the library

4. Visit places of historical and cultural significance, archaeological sites.

5. Indigenous toys and games, puppetry

6. Worksheets and workbooks should be provided.

7. Core TLM may be made.

8. School/teacher level activities

FINANCIAL NORMS - ₹ 500 per child per annum 

( Recurring )

SCHOOL INNOVATION COUNCIL


Ministry of Education’s Innovation Cell and AICTE has launched School Innovation Council programme for schools across the country. The Programme aims at fostering the culture of Innovation, Ideation, Creativity, Design Thinking and Entrepreneurship in Schools. SIC will promote out of box thinking in school education as envisioned in National Innovation and National Education Policy 2020.

The schools will have to conduct various activities for students and teachers under SIC annual calendar plan. These activities will prepare the ground for Innovation, ideation, and prototype development contests at school, state and national levels. SIC will link schools with Innovation Councils established by MoE’s Innovation Cell at Higher Education Level to further provide exposure to school students.

Every year, November 26 is celebrated as Samvidhan Diwas (Constitution Day) in order to commemorate the day of the adoption of the Constitution of India, besides highlighting and reiterating the values and principles enshrined thereunder and to honour and acknowledge the constitution of our Founding Fathers.

This year, the Ministry of Parliamentary Affairs, in collaboration with MyGov, is giving an opportunity to all to participate in the Bharat-Loktantra ki Janani quiz and to get a Certificate of Participation.
